SRE.PRA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2019 in Review

64 of the 4,604 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Sempra Energy 6% Mandatory Convertible Preferred Stock, Series A (SRE.PRA) for Q2 2019, worth a combined $1.9B — up 5.6% from $1.8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 4 funds opened new SRE.PRA positions and 3 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 20 added to existing stakes and 24 trimmed.

The largest buyer was SG Americas Securities, adding an estimated $51M. The largest seller was Camden Asset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$104M sold.
